My experiences with Cell C are well documented on these forums, but it's been a while since I've had a good whine, so here goes:
I had loads of problems even getting on the network, but through some serious workarounds, I managed to get set up, but without the woooosh, and with constant disconnects, at -97dBm and 96% signal strength.
Through the miracle of modern technology (and the addition of a tower or two) I could finally connect to the network at lightning speeds, and do so without wanting to destroy the modem everytime it claims to be connected, but refuses to transmit data. An average of -73dBm and 99% signal strength, 5Mbps down and 3Mbps up made for a happy man.
Now, it seems I'm no longer able to have my cake AND eat it. I get randomly "disconnected" again, my highest download speed is 3Mbps, upload is (strangely) 3.5Mbps, and I'm sitting at -89Mbps and 99% signal strength. All this after I was given some free data (a balance I'm still unable to check as it simply times out).
The Malvern East/Wychwood debacle continues! When will it be resolved? Your guess is as good as mine. In the meantime, the Cell C rollercoaster goes on and on and on and...
